Step-by-Step Assembly Guide

  1. Choose a high-quality bread base like ciabatta or sourdough
  2. Lightly toast the bread to enhance texture and flavor
  3. Spread a thin layer of condiment (mustard or mayonnaise)
  4. Add 3-4 ounces of protein (turkey, ham, or roast beef)
  5. Layer 1-2 slices of cheese (sharp cheddar or Swiss)
  6. Top with fresh vegetables (lettuce, tomatoes, cucumbers)

Layering Techniques

Good knob sandwich recipes come from smart layering. Start with strong bread, then add layers carefully. Pro tip: Put wet ingredients like tomatoes between the protein and cheese to keep the bread dry.

Temperature and Timing Considerations

The quality of your sandwich depends on the temperature and timing of your ingredients. Keep cold ingredients cold and serve right after making for the best taste. If you make it ahead, wrap it tightly and refrigerate for up to 12 hours.

  • Refrigerate within 2 hours of making
  • Use airtight containers or wrap in parchment paper
  • Avoid leaving at room temperature for too long

Storage and Make-Ahead Options

Preparing and storing your hearty sandwich makes meal planning easier. It keeps your sandwich fresh and tasty for later. Knowing how to store it right is key.

Proper Wrapping Techniques

To keep your knob sandwich fresh, wrap it tightly. Here are some wrapping methods to try:

  • Parchment paper for breathable protection
  • Aluminum foil for complete moisture seal
  • Vacuum-sealed bags for extended preservation

Temperature Control Strategies

Keeping your sandwich at the right temperature is important. Here’s how to do it:

  • Refrigerate within 2 hours of making it
  • Store at 40°F or below
  • Freeze for up to 3 months for long-term storage

Reheating Methods

Here’s how to reheat your stored knob sandwich:

  • Microwave: Heat for about 2 minutes
  • Air fryer: Reheat at 375°F for about 6 minutes
  • Oven: Warm at 350°F for 10-15 minutes
